  • Coniine, C8H17N, is the toxic principle of the poison hemlock drunk by Socrates. It can be...

    Coniine, C8H17N, is the toxic principle of the poison hemlock drunk by Socrates. It can be synthesized from acrylonitrile (H2C=CHCN) and ethyl 3-oxohexanoate. The synthesis proceeds as follows: Deprotonation of ethyl 3-oxohexanoate to form enolate anion 1; Michael addition to acrylonitrile to form intermediate 2; Protonation to form Michael adduct 3; Ester hydrolysis and decarboxylation to form oxonitrile 4; Reduction to form oxoamine 5; Cyclization to form imine 6; Catalytic hydrogenation to form Coniine. (Weight of triphenylmethanol: 0.060g) BACKGROUND AND THEORY The Grignard reaction was one of the first organometallic reactions discovered and is still one of the most useful synthetically. By reacting an organohalide (usually a bromide) with magnesium in ethereal solvent, carbon becomes a nucleophile.
